What does being shadow banned mean?

Being shadow banned is a term used in the context of online platforms, particularly social media and online forums, to describe a situation where a user’s content is suppressed or hidden from other users without the user being explicitly notified or banned. This means that while the user may still be able to access the platform and post content, their posts are not visible to other users, including their followers or the general audience. The term “shadow” refers to the idea that the user is effectively in the “shadow” of the platform, as their content is not reaching its intended audience. This can be a frustrating experience for users who may not understand why their posts are not being seen, especially if they have been active and engaging on the platform.

The reasons for shadow banning can vary. One common reason is that the platform uses automated algorithms to detect and filter out content that violates its community guidelines or terms of service. These algorithms may flag a user’s posts for review, but instead of taking action against the user, the platform may simply hide their content to prevent further violations. Another reason could be that the platform is dealing with a high volume of spam or suspicious activity, and shadow banning is a way to reduce the impact of such activity without notifying the affected users.

Identifying if you are shadow banned

Identifying if you are shadow banned can be challenging, as the platform does not typically notify users of this status. However, there are some signs that may indicate you are being shadow banned:

1. Decreased engagement: If your posts are not receiving likes, comments, or shares, it could be a sign that they are not visible to your audience.
2. Follower growth stagnation: If you are not gaining new followers despite being active on the platform, it might be due to shadow banning.
3. Unusual activity patterns: If your posts are being hidden at random times or if there is a noticeable pattern in the timing of your posts being hidden, it could be a sign of shadow banning.

Dealing with shadow banning

If you suspect you are being shadow banned, there are several steps you can take to address the issue:

1. Review your content: Ensure that your posts comply with the platform’s community guidelines and terms of service. Avoid using sensitive or controversial topics that may trigger the algorithms.
2. Report technical issues: If you believe your shadow banning is due to a technical glitch, report the issue to the platform’s support team for assistance.
3. Engage with the community: By actively participating in discussions and engaging with other users, you may increase your visibility and potentially overcome the shadow ban.
4. Reach out to the platform: If you are certain that you are being shadow banned unjustly, reach out to the platform’s support team to explain your situation and request a review of your account.
